Cleaning
Before inspecting or assembling powerhead, all internal components must be perfectly clean and free of contaminants1Remove any carbon accumulation from exhaust port areas2Remove any carbon accumulation from cylinder head combustion chambers3If cylinder walls are glazed from extended use, use medium grit cylinder hone to resurface wallsUse slow RPM to achieve strong "crosshatch" pattern for best oil retention and ring sealing
